Phenomenological aspects of a modified fragmentation of material using active surface

The main point of this paper is to show that treating the study of the grinding process in a phenomenological manner gives an opportunity to analyze the friction effects in this process. It indicates the importance of having a mechanism for approaching surface irregularities of the tribological couple elements which displace mutually during the grinding. This creates an indirect link between this concept and the elementary tribological criteria [1], as to the relation of an average immersion depth h [μm] of the top of surface roughness into the counter surface to the radius r [μm] of this top. It is consequently related to the maximum or average height parameters of the cutting wheel surface roughness (Rt, Rz), the average grain size a [μm] and the average distance between grains Lav in the grinding wheel respectively. It has been concluded in the experimental research that the grinding forces Ft, Fn and of the energetic intensity material removal KE [mm/N] are dependent on cutting wheel surface roughness parameters.
